Abstract :
This paper describes a simplified analytical approach to evaluate the performance of WDM systems operating on long distances in the presence of high chromatic dispersion with channels having different bit rate and modulation formats. Simulation results show that such a method can be extended to links where channels can be added and dropped along the path.
